
Sweet and Sour Gherkin Pickle Stir-Fry
A quick and delicious stir-fry recipe that uses expired gherkin pickles to add a tangy and sweet flavor. Ensure the pickles are still safe to consume by checking for any signs of spoilage.

Ingredients
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 1 onion, sliced
- 1 bell pepper, sliced
- 1 cup sliced carrots
- 1 cup snap peas
- 1 cup expired gherkin pickles, sliced
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ons rice vinegar
- 2 tablespoons br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1/4 cup water
- Cooked rice, for serving
Instructions
- In a large skillet or wok,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at.
- Add the sliced onion, bell pepper, carrots, and snap peas. Stir-fry for 5-6 minutes until the vegetables are slightly tender.
- In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, rice vinegar, brown sugar, cornstarch, and water.
- Pour the sauce mixture into the skillet with the vegetables. Stir well to coat the vegetables.
- Add the sliced expired gherkin pickles to the skillet and stir-fry for an additional 2-3 minutes.
- Remove from heat and serve the stir-fry over cooked rice.
